>     I know you can hide the current content when on the heading by
>     pressing TAB.
>    
>     Is there a way to do this when the cursor is within the content of
>     the heading.

>     Can you close all other heading, whilst still keeping current
>     heading
>     open and without moving the cursor

I believe the easiest way to do this is to type C-c p TAB. (C-c p moves
to the next headline above the cursor.

> Is there also a way to close the parent tree (if on one of its
> contents)
> e.g. close Projects tree while cursor is on project2.
>
> * Projects
> ** project1
> ** project2
> ** project3

For this, you could use C-c u TAB. (C-c u moves up to the next headling
level).
